Consumables

Consumables refer to items that are intended to be used once or have a limited lifespan before they need to be replaced. These include materials and products that are consumed or depleted during the course of experiments or procedures. Consumables are critical for maintaining the integrity, accuracy, and reproducibility of scientific experiments. In BrainSTEM, consumables are a shared model across users.

Types of consumable

Reagents and Solutions
  • Pharmacological agents: Drugs and compounds used for anesthesia, analgesia, behavioral modulation, or pharmacological intervention (e.g., ketamine, buprenorphine, muscimol).
  • Physiological solutions: Buffers and fluids such as saline, PBS, or artificial cerebrospinal fluid (aCSF) used in perfusion, injections, and surgical preparation.
  • Virus constructs: Engineered viral vectors (e.g., AAV, lentivirus) used for delivering genetic material into neurons or glial cells.
  • Tracer dyes: Fluorescent or visible dyes like DiI, CTB, and Fast Green used for anatomical tracing, injection visualization, or tissue marking.
  • Antibodies and immunoreagents: Reagents used for labeling proteins and cell types in immunohistochemistry, such as primary/secondary antibodies and counterstains (e.g., DAPI).
  • Chemical reagents: Common lab chemicals like paraformaldehyde (PFA), Triton X-100, and EDTA used in tissue preparation, fixation, or signal amplification.
Device-Linked Consumables
  • Silicon probe designs: Microfabricated electrode arrays (e.g., Neuropixels, NeuroNexus) used for high-density extracellular electrophysiological recordings.
  • Single wire electrodes: Simple electrodes used for stimulation or recording from single brain regions or peripheral targets.
  • Optic fiber designs: Configurations of optic fibers for light delivery in optogenetics or signal collection in fiber photometry setups.
  • Optical components: Implantable optical elements such as GRIN lenses, microprisms, or cranial windows for in vivo imaging and optical access to the brain.
  • Consumable devices: Subject-mounted components like headstage baseplates, miniscope adapters, microdrives, or chronic interface mounts that are consumed per experiment or animal.

Submission process

Anyone can submit consumables or submit changes to existing ones, but all submissions must be approved before they are available for usage. Please see existing entries for examples as to what to submit.

Fields

  • Name: The name of the consumable (required; must be unique).
  • Type: The type of consumable - see available types above (required).
  • Supplier: The supplier of the consumable (required).
  • Description: A description of the consumable.
  • Type specific fields: Each type has custom fields (required).

Permissions

Once a entry has been approved it becomes available to everyone.

API Access

The API allows for programmable access, enabling you to read, edit, and delete entries through the API. For details about the fields and data structure, refer to the documentation.
